Output 34f31f02dd2805f55ba4d8ce017829cbd9cf1d6a60d0b493f6ab9f3a4e59c729:2

value
94572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c226ce0412319396c6520341935824b280c20b3 OP_EQUAL
address
35iNttutqxAemc7M6XP94CvpApxXgBMTzT
transaction
34f31f02dd2805f55ba4d8ce017829cbd9cf1d6a60d0b493f6ab9f3a4e59c729
spent
true